From the Back Cover

This is the book for anyone wishing to enter the rapidly growing field of event management. Event management is quite different from ordinary business management. Most business managers can make and learn from mistakes. Successful event managers realize that special skills are required for the planning of these expensive and often one-time occasions.

Business projects and new product developments now culminate in events, while high-level business meetings, seminars, conferences and exhibitions are viewed as events. And, of course, there are thousands of festivals and many thousands of weddings, parties, celebratory and sporting events every year, all of which require expert management.

From this book you will learn how to design, plan, market and stage an event. You will learn how to manage staff and staffing problems, and how to ensure the safety of everyone involved. And, you will learn what you need to know about legal compliance, risk management, financial control, and how to evaluate the success of the events you stage.

About the Author

Brenda R. Carlos is publisher and managing editor for the Hospitality News Group which publishes Hospitality News for the Western US and the International Education Guide. She is the author of numerous articles and chapters in books focusing on all aspects of the hospitality industry. She is a graduate of Brigham Young University, Provo, Utah. Brenda is a member of the International Foodservice Editorial Council.

The Project

  • Deliver a Powerful Presentation
  • Create an Environment of Celebration
  • Transform an Active Aircraft Paint Hangar into a Beautiful Ballroom
  • Reveal the Stunning New Paint Scheme of the Boeing 777 to 7,000 Members of the Press and Employees of a Major Airline
The Challenge
  • Only 3 Weeks Lead-Time until the Event
  • Secure FAA Permits for Our Crew to Enter a Highly Secured Area of Atlanta's Hartfield International Airport
  • Hide a 250-foot-long by 220-foot-wide Commercial Aircraft
  • Create Hanging Points for Lighting and Sound Equipment in a Hangar with 5 Hard Slick Metal Walls
  • Cover 54 Feet of Paint-Splattered Walls
The Experience
  • Magical Wonderment!
  • Soft Lighting
  • Beautiful Fabric Draped Along the Wall
  • Time-Lapse Video Showing the Evolution of the Aircraft's Interior and Paint Scheme
  • Confetti Cannons Dramatically Explode
  • Blinding Light Pours into the Hangar as the Door Quickly Draws Back
  • The Striking New Boeing 777 Gleaming in the Sun!
The Results
  • An Amazing Success!
  • A Dramatic Introduction to the Transformed Brand Identity
  • A Bridge into the Future
  • A Lasting Impression on the Press and Employees
  • Corporate and Brand Enthusiasm

Whether you're involved in creating an event such as the one listed above, which introduced over 7,000 members of the press and employees of a major airline to a new product, organizing a walk/run for a charitable event, or working on a local blues festival, the event management industry is full of excitement. Certainly no one day in the life of an event manager is ever alike. The event business is a dynamic one that is not free from frustration—but in the end, most event managers believe that they have the best job on earth.

The event and convention industry is a $100 billion industry and currently employs 1.5 million people. This has precipitated the increase in the popularity of studies of event management. For those who are looking for an exciting career, where their organizational skills and attention to detail along with their creativity can be fully utilized, this is an industry that is attracting many of the country's brightest students.
